Swiggy Teams Up with Bounce to Add E-Scooters to Its Delivery Fleet

Swiggy, India's leading food delivery platform, has taken a bold leap toward sustainable urban mobility by joining hands with Bengaluru-based electric vehicle innovator Bounce. This partnership promises to redefine last-mile food delivery, making it cleaner, greener, and more cost-effective for both delivery partners and customers. As environmental consciousness rapidly grows and e-mobility sweeps the logistics sector, Swiggy’s latest move sets the standard for responsible and futuristic business practices in the Indian food-tech space.

Greener Deliveries, Stronger Commitments

Announced on Monday, the Swiggy-Bounce partnership aims to deploy Bounce’s state-of-the-art electric scooters (e-scooters) across Swiggy’s delivery fleet in multiple Indian cities. The initiative is in line with Swiggy’s already robust efforts to lower its carbon footprint by gradually shifting its hyperlocal delivery operations to electric vehicles.

Saurav Goyal, Senior Vice President of Swiggy’s driver and delivery organization, highlighted the significance of this tie-up:

“This partnership with Bounce is a significant move towards greener and more cost-effective delivery. We aim to scale this partnership across multiple cities in the country in the coming months.”

Strategic Rollout Across Key Metros

The first phase of the partnership focuses on launching the e-scooter fleet in the Delhi National Capital Region (NCR) and Bengaluru over the next three months. As part of the phased rollout, thousands of delivery partners will be able to access, test, and adopt these electric vehicles for their daily runs.

  • Exclusive Access: E-scooters will be available for purchase via Swiggy’s own Delivery Partner app and the Bounce mobile app, catering directly to those who keep the food delivery wheels turning.
  • Scalability: Post the Delhi-NCR and Bengaluru launches, the EV rollout will expand to more cities, reflecting Swiggy’s commitment to a pan-India transition to green mobility.

Industry Trend: Food Delivery Embracing E-Mobility

Swiggy is not new to the electric mobility ecosystem; it already collaborates with more than 50 EV partners nationwide, bridging the gap between technology providers and gig economy workers. This new partnership further bolsters Swiggy’s steady supply of EVs and underlines its leading role in sustainable logistics.

In a similar move, Zomato expanded its partnership with EV provider BLive in southern India last year, deploying TVS iQube scooters for last-mile deliveries. The food delivery sector’s collective foray into electric vehicles shows that eco-friendly delivery is here to stay—and expanding fast.
